The data center colocation market is a rapidly expanding sector, driven by the increasing demand for secure, scalable, and cost-effective data storage solutions. This market involves renting space, power, and networking infrastructure in data centers, allowing businesses to efficiently host their IT infrastructure without the need for large capital investments. The data center colocation market serves a wide range of technologies and applications, including cloud services, edge computing, IoT, and advanced robotics. These technologies require low latency and high-speed network connectivity, making colocation data centers an ideal solution by strategically locating facilities closer to end-users
Retail Colocation: Provides smaller, shared spaces for multiple clients, often used by small to medium-sized businesses.
Wholesale Colocation: Offers larger, dedicated spaces for single clients, typically used by large enterprises.
Hybrid Cloud-Based Colocation: Combines on-premises infrastructure with cloud services for flexible scalability.

The data center colocation market is driven by several key factors:
Technological Advancements: The rise of cloud computing, IoT, and edge computing technologies has increased the demand for low-latency and high-bandwidth data processing, making colocation services more appealing
Government Policies and Support: Governments worldwide are supporting data center development through favorable policies and incentives, encouraging investment in this sector
Increasing Demand for Sustainability: There is a growing emphasis on energy efficiency and sustainability in data centers, driving innovation in cooling systems and power management
Cost Efficiency and Scalability: Colocation services offer businesses the ability to scale their IT infrastructure efficiently without significant upfront costs, making them an attractive option for companies with fluctuating data needs
Security and Compliance: The need for secure and compliant data storage environments is critical, especially in industries handling sensitive data, such as healthcare and finance
Despite its growth potential, the data center colocation market faces several challenges:
High Initial Costs: Establishing and maintaining data centers require significant investments in infrastructure, cooling systems, and security measures
Geographic Limitations: The availability of suitable locations for data centers can be limited due to factors like power supply, connectivity, and environmental considerations
Environmental Concerns: Data centers consume large amounts of energy, leading to environmental concerns and the need for sustainable practices
Compliance and Security Risks: Ensuring compliance with strict data protection regulations and mitigating security risks are ongoing challenges for colocation providers
Technological Obsolescence: Rapid technological advancements can lead to infrastructure becoming outdated quickly, requiring continuous upgrades
Several trends are shaping the data center colocation market:
Hybrid Cloud Adoption: The integration of on-premises infrastructure with cloud services is becoming increasingly popular for its flexibility and scalability
Edge Computing: The growth of edge computing is driving demand for colocation services that can provide low-latency data processing closer to users
Sustainability Initiatives: There is a growing focus on developing more energy-efficient data centers, incorporating green technologies and renewable energy sources
Innovations in Cooling Systems: Advances in cooling technologies are helping reduce energy consumption and environmental impact
Strategic Partnerships and Mergers: Companies are engaging in strategic partnerships and acquisitions to strengthen their market positions and expand offerings
